+/* tslint:disable prefer-function-over-method */
+import { DataItem } from 'ethereum-types';
+import * as ethUtil from 'ethereumjs-util';
+import * as _ from 'lodash';
+
+import { RawCalldata } from '../calldata';
+import * as Constants from '../constants';
+import { DataTypeFactory, PayloadDataType } from '../data_type';
+
+export class DynamicBytes extends PayloadDataType {
+ private static readonly _SIZE_KNOWN_AT_COMPILE_TIME: boolean = false;
+
+ public static matchType(type: string): boolean {
+ return type === 'bytes';
+ }
+
+ public constructor(dataItem: DataItem, dataTypeFactory: DataTypeFactory) {
+ super(dataItem, dataTypeFactory, DynamicBytes._SIZE_KNOWN_AT_COMPILE_TIME);
+ if (!DynamicBytes.matchType(dataItem.type)) {
+ throw new Error(`Tried to instantiate DynamicBytes with bad input: ${dataItem}`);
+ }
+ }
+
+ public encodeValue(value: string | Buffer): Buffer {
+ if (typeof value === 'string' && !value.startsWith('0x')) {
+ throw new Error(`Tried to encode non-hex value. Value must inlcude '0x' prefix. Got '${value}'`);
+ }
+ const valueBuf = ethUtil.toBuffer(value);
+ if (value.length % 2 !== 0) {
+ throw new Error(`Tried to assign ${value}, which is contains a half-byte. Use full bytes only.`);
+ }
+
+ const wordsForValue = Math.ceil(valueBuf.byteLength / Constants.EVM_WORD_WIDTH_IN_BYTES);
+ const paddedDynamicBytesForValue = wordsForValue * Constants.EVM_WORD_WIDTH_IN_BYTES;
+ const paddedValueBuf = ethUtil.setLengthRight(valueBuf, paddedDynamicBytesForValue);
+ const paddedLengthBuf = ethUtil.setLengthLeft(
+ ethUtil.toBuffer(valueBuf.byteLength),
+ Constants.EVM_WORD_WIDTH_IN_BYTES,
+ );
+ const encodedValueBuf = Buffer.concat([paddedLengthBuf, paddedValueBuf]);
+ return encodedValueBuf;
+ }
+
+ public decodeValue(calldata: RawCalldata): string {
+ const lengthBuf = calldata.popWord();
+ const lengthHex = ethUtil.bufferToHex(lengthBuf);
+ const length = parseInt(lengthHex, Constants.HEX_BASE);
+ const wordsForValue = Math.ceil(length / Constants.EVM_WORD_WIDTH_IN_BYTES);
+ const paddedValueBuf = calldata.popWords(wordsForValue);
+ const valueBuf = paddedValueBuf.slice(0, length);
+ const decodedValue = ethUtil.bufferToHex(valueBuf);
+ return decodedValue;
+ }
+
+ public getSignature(): string {
+ return 'bytes';
+ }
+}
